Autoluw is a Dutch urban planning concept meaning "nearly car-free". It's put into use all over the country, and has resulted in some of the greatest urban environments I've ever been to. This video ...
Sticker Mule CEO Anthony Constantino is once again seeking approval from Amsterdam's Zoning Board, this time not for a sign, ...